Turn off the read only attribute of MSDOS.SYS in the root of C:. Open it in notepad and under the options sections add the line AUTOSCAN=0. Save, and reset the readonly attrib and you're done. :)

Or if you don't feel like playing around with the registry, just type msconfig in the RUN from your start menu, then click on ADVANCED, and check the box next to "Disable Scandisk after bad shutdown"
